WitrynaObservation charts are the primary tool for recording information about vital signs and other physiological measures, and they therefore have a critical role in the identification of patients at risk. Despite their importance as possible predictors of deterioration, vital signs are not always measured, recorded or acted on (6-8). Witryna5 lis 2024 · Medical documentation is a document of service that has huge implications for hospital funding. Each issue that is documented is coded and then translated into a cost for the hospital system. Thorough documentation of all medical issues and treatments is therefore crucial for hospital funding. Particularly in discharge summaries.
